Why Does the Google Map Pack Decide Who Gets the Roof Job?
Because after a storm, homeowners rarely scroll. Backlinko's local SEO research found that 42% of local searchers click one of the Map Pack results, the three listings Google places above every other result. Land in those three spots and the inspection request comes to you. Sit anywhere below them and you're splitting the leftovers.
